How Hybrid Cars WorkIt
is easy to understand how hybrid cars work. The term ‘hybrid’ depicts
the fact that these vehicles function with a mix of electric and
gasoline energy. The car has an electric motor and a gasoline engine.
Hybrid cars were born from the need for a mode of transportation that
offered the following characteristics:
- used less gasoline
- provided enough energy to power the car comparable to a gasoline car
- produced less pollution
Hybrid
cars solved these problems. They can consume less gas because they do
not always operate off gasoline engine. Additionally, due to the fact
that the gasoline motor design is somewhat modified, the hybrid lets
off less pollution. The mix of gasoline and electric power makes it
comparable in power to a gasoline car.
Past, Present and FutureIn
older models, too much of the car’s functional system was linked to the
electric motor. The most reliable model only came to life after a
perfect balance was achieved between the electric motor and the
gasoline engine .
Earlier models lacked the power needed to
reach acceptable speeds, so the solution became a restructuring.
Today’s vehicles make use of the gasoline engine whenever more power is
needed, such as accelerating. The electric motor is used during normal
driving conditions and when more power is not needed.
Car
manufactures are producing a whole bunch of their top-selling cars into
hybrid cars and have created some new lines that are 100% hybrid. The
Toyota Prius is one of the best known options of hybrid cars on offer.
Besides cars, the company manufactures vans and even SUV’s in hybrid
models.
